Avow Hospice representatives are available to visit your workplace, organization or community group/association to offer a formal presentation or facilitate group discussion. To discuss interviews or speaking engagements, contact Mary Brodeur, Director of Community Relations at (239) 261-4404 or select our "Request a Speaker" link below.
Speaker Topics:
- Overview of Avow Hospice services
- Palliative care and end-of-life issues
- Medical and ethical issues in end of life care
- Advance directives (living wills)
- How hospice works with local physicians
- Hospice care basics
- Hospice nursing as a career
- Hospice community services
- How to support someone who is seriously ill
- Fundraising and donation stewardship
- Compassion Fatigue: Keeping hope alive in difficult times
- Children’s responses to grief
